Events

Politics and World Affairs

Europe

  • Heahberht is used by King Offa of Mercia as king in Kent. He is the successor of the Eanmund. At the same time Ecgberht II also claimed the king chair and can be 771 eventually prevail.
  • Ealchred becomes King of Northumbria. He succeeds Æthelwald minor.
  • Subin is Khan of the Bulgars; He replaces Telez.
  • First documentary mention of Aachen, Andiast, Bensheim, Breil / Brigels, Castrisch, Domat / Ems, Ebert Home, Enghien, Eggenstein, Falera, Flims, Großgartach, Ilanz, Kirchzarten, luffing, Obersaxen, Riein, Rueun, Ruschein, sagogn, Schlans, Trimmis, Trun, Valendas, Waltensburg / Vuorz and Wiebel churches.

Asia and Africa

  • After the death of Shiite Imam Jafar ibn Muhammad, there is a new division among Shiites: The Imami opt for Musa al - Kazim, the Ismailis of Ismail ibn Jafar.
  • The Banu Ifran establish a caliphate in western Algeria.
  • Founding of the city Tuadon, later Kunming.

Religion

  • Transfer of the relics of St. Nazario from Lorsch Abbey.
  • Transfer of the relics of the Nabor and Felix to Saint -Avold.
  • To 765: Foundation of the Monastery Herrenchiemsee and the monastery Tegernsee.
